Be Careful…
The answer sheet provided to you should be neat, clean, uncut, non sticky.
Serial no. of an answer sheet should be properly printed; if not change the answer sheet.
Write your seat no. in figure and in words.
Carefully write centre no., subject, date etc.
Signature of supervisor on every answer sheet is compulsory.

How to protect from malpractice?
Check litters around you, clean it or inform to a supervisor immediately. Because any paper is near to you is assumed that it belongs to you.
Check your bench and wall near you, if anything written inform to a supervisor.
Don’t write anything on a question paper, writing pad, compass, body etc.

Be Alert !
During exam if somebody throws any paper to you or your direction, immediately inform to a supervisor.
If possible; avoid give-take of a pen, pencil, logbook, scale etc.
If somebody is troubling or disturbing you by any mean complaint to a supervisor.
